Pneumatic Italian-Style Wafer Ball Valve Also known as pneumatic thin‑pattern wafer ball valve, it is a quarter‑turn on‑off ball valve featuring Italian‑style ultra‑short body construction. It is clamped between two pipeline flanges without dedicated valve flanges. Equipped with ISO5211 direct mounting pad for pneumatic actuator, it is mainly used for on‑off shut‑off; proportional throttling is available with positioner. Thanks to compact size and light weight, it fits well for confined space and dense pipe‑rack applications. Widely applied in chemical, water treatment, pharmaceutical, light‑industry and environmental‑protection automatic piping systems. Soft‑seat and metal‑seat versions are both available.
Working Principle
Compressed air powers the pneumatic actuator. Rack‑and‑pinion mechanism converts air power into 0‑90° quarter‑turn rotation, driving the ball via stem. Full‑open status is reached when ball bore aligns with pipeline axis; full‑close when ball bore is perpendicular to flow direction for fluid shut‑off.
Fitted with solenoid valve for remote two‑position on‑off operation. Equipped with 4‑20mA positioner, it accepts PLC/DCS signals to modulate ball rotation for regulating flow, pressure and other process parameters. Double‑acting and spring‑return single‑acting actuators are optional to realize fail‑safe modes: Fail‑Close (FC), Fail‑Open (FO), Fail‑Locked (FL).
Pneumatic Shut‑off Ball Valve are 0‑90° rotary valves. They utilize pneumatic actuators to convert compressed air into rotary motion, delivering fast and reliable valve opening and closing for industrial process control.
According to specific application requirements, pneumatic ball valves can be equipped with solenoid valves, limit switches, position feedback devices, air filter‑regulators, valve positioners and other pneumatic instrument accessories to realize automatic valve control and remote monitoring functions.
Many factors shall be considered when selecting a pneumatic ball valve, including valve size, pressure rating, operating temperature, process medium, flow rate, body material, seat material, actuator type and control mode.
